A verify nobody answered is not a failure, and the trustlet is not ours to ship
Two things the packaging left behind. A verify that ran its 600-frame budget without the sensor being touched was reported to the client as verify-unknown-error. Nothing had gone wrong: nobody had pressed. It cost three verifications during packaging, each reading as a broken daemon. fprintd's contract is that a verify runs until the client stops it, so the frame cap bounds one trustlet scan session rather than the user's patience, and a window with no press simply runs again. Verified across the rollover: 600 frames untouched, "still waiting", then a press matching on its first contact frame in 44 ms. Presses that happen and never reach a verdict now report verify-retry-scan -- a bad scan, which fprintd has a word for, and not the matcher saying no. The cost is that an unanswered verify polls every ~200 ms for as long as the client holds it. The cure is measured and available -- gpio75 is silent at idle and bursts on contact -- but it would make the IRQ the only way a press is ever noticed, deleting the poll under every rate this daemon has been measured at. Noted where the loop waits, not done. And the trustlet: focal64.mbn is a proprietary OEM-signed blob, so the package ships a fp6-vendor-blobs manifest fragment instead, the same mechanism soc-fairphone-fp6-audio uses for the amp config. It needed a new directive there -- a QTEE image is an ELF header file plus one payload per program header, not one file -- and reassembly on the phone reproduces the image QTEE has accepted since August, byte for byte.
